If you're in the mood for authentic home-cooked Korean cuisine, this no-frills spot is worth a visit. We've been following the owner for years, as she handles nearly everything in the restaurant, from cooking to serving, and even making her own kimchi and cucumber side dishes. You can often find a small group of Korean ajoshis enjoying soju and snacks, with a liquor store just 100 feet away. The menu has evolved a bit over the years; for instance, the LA galbi is now sweeter than I prefer, although the kids loved it. Prices are very reasonable, but be prepared for the occasional request to help with some aspect of service. Overall, if you're seeking fairly authentic Korean food and aren't ai...

This restaurant is run by a grandma and grandpa. The food is as authentic as it gets and is one of the best in the area. Please don’t come here expecting a level of service you’d get at a typical restaurant. This place is like going over to grandma’s and grandpa’s house for lunch or dinner. It’s a little slow and she’s sometimes forgetful, but it’s literally just the two of them.The food is great so you should definitely visit. Maybe don’t bring a huge crowd because it might be overwhelming for them, but this is sincerely one of my favorite spots.
